Job Description
Reporting to the Senior Vice President, Talent and Culture, the Director of Total Rewards and HR Technology will lead the development and implementation of a forward-thinking strategy in both total rewards and HR technology. This leader will oversee two dynamic teams with diverse expertise and serve as a key advisor to the SVP, providing high-impact insights and tools for both executive leadership and the Board of Directors.

Primary Responsibilities

Total Rewards
  • Design and implement total rewards strategies that include compensation, benefits, retirement plans, and wellness initiatives - aligned with CIMA+’s vision and goals
  • Lead the annual compensation cycle - including salary reviews, budgeting, promotions, retirements, and equity distribution
  • Oversee strategic compensation projects and prepare key documents for executive and board-level discussions
  • Develop executive and associate compensation structures, including equity and ownership components
  • Ensure consistency of total rewards policies and programs across the organization
  • Keep up to date with market trends and regulatory developments in order to best guide senior leadership with informed, data-driven recommendations
  • Build and maintain strong relationships with external benefits providers to ensure service excellence
HR Technology & Analytics
  • Manage and optimize the HR technology ecosystem, in close collaboration with IT and Finance
  • Support the HR analytics team in identifying and solving business challenges using data
  • Develop and lead an HR analytics strategy, focused on key metrics such as engagement, turnover, retention, and performance
  • Drive the evolution of digital and AI-powered HR solutions
  • Champion a digital-first culture that fosters employee empowerment and connectivity

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, or a related field;
  • CRHA/CRIA designation - a strong asset
  • 15+ years of experience in compensation, benefits, HR systems, or total rewards leadership
  • Demonstrated experience presenting to executive committees and boards of directors
  • Strong track record supporting organizational transformation and change initiatives
  • Recognized for inclusive leadership and talent development
  • Ability to effectively influence at all levels of the organization, while demonstrating managerial courage in decision-making and change management
  • Advanced analytical skills, enabling effective decision-making and strategic insight
  • Skilled at translating complex data into clear, actionable insights
  • Strong communication skills oral and written in both French and English. Fluency in both French and English is essential for this position to ensure smooth interactions with our diverse stakeholders, clear communication, and the successful completion of our various projects at the national level.
